How much is CPO worth?
I'm in the market for a used ML BT and was wondering what most people think CPO is worth. I see used vehicles from non MB dealers for several $K less. They mostly have clean CarFax and are one owner vehicles. What do you think? Thanks, just joined.

Really depends on what you're ownership arc may look like on the car...
The CPO is supposed to be slightly refurbished, but I wouldn't put too much stock in that. If you get a used MB that has been properly maintained and you do a pre-purchase inspection you won't get much of a difference.
From a feature perspective... The CPO extended unlimited mile warranty covers less than the MB ELW that you can get on a non-CPO car, but the MB ELW will stop at 100K miles and can't be purchased beyond new car warranty (CPO gets its extras even if the MB base warranty has already expired).
I purchased a MB from a non-MB dealer and it got totaled shortly after and I purchased a CPO replacement. Mainly due to the unlimited mile warranty allowing me to not be as concerned about mileage as I tend to drive a fair bit. The 2 years of free pre-paid maintenance also helped.
My view, pick what nets you the best deal for your ownership arc.
